Single Hauler: GFL
Our Garbage/Recycling Collection day is on Tuesdays
Orion Township has awarded the solid waste, recycling, and yard waste collection contract to Green for Life Environmental (GFL) for five years (starting January 2, 2020). This program will include weekly curbside recycling with a recycling incentive program, weekly bulky item collection, unlimited yard waste collection April 1 - December 15, and improved customer service.
Please Read Carefully
In an effort to keep Orion Township neat and clean, residents must place all of their garbage and recycling materials in the appropriate rolling cart.
The carts will be assigned to each individual property, and will have a serial number that will be coded to each address upon delivery. Residents may not refuse delivery or return carts. Carts will be the property of Orion Township and must remain at the property.
Additional carts are available for a one-time fee if you find you are consistently overfilling your cart(s).
95- gallon carts are $85, 64-gallon carts are $75.
Your quarterly/annual rate will remain the same regardless of how many carts you place out.
Billing Information
GFL will bill residents directly for service on a quarterly basis.
Residents will be billed two weeks prior to each new service period. To be sure your payment is received by the due date, please allow 7-10 days for processing. For your convenience, auto-pay options are available.
Available Discounts
SENIOR OR VETERAN DISCOUNT: 5%
Residents 65 years and older, and Veterans are eligible to receive a full 5% discount. To enroll, please stop by Township Hall or the Orion Center with a State I.D., and proof of age (for senior discount) or veteran status (for veteran discount). If all information is on your State I.D., then only the State I.D. is required.
ANNUAL PRE-PAYMENT: 3%
The annual pre-payment incentive takes the hassle out of routine bill payments. Residents will receive a 3% discount when they pay for the entire year at the start of each contract year, January 1, 2020
ELECTRONIC PAYMENT: 3%
Pay your quarterly bill electronically and receive a 3% discount! You may sign up for online bill pay through GFL's website at www.GFLUSA.com. You do not need to sign up for electronic invoicing to receive this discount.
AUTO-PAYMENT: 3%
An automatic payment program discount of 3% is available to residents. Please visit www.GFLUSA.com, click on Auto-Pay, and enjoy this convenient, cost saving option!
If you'll be away from home for more than 30-days, notify GFL by calling 844.464.3587 and receive a $30 discount, annually.
*MAXIMUM DISCOUNT: Please keep in mind there is a 5% cap on discounts per year. Review the discounts listed below to determine which ones you are eligible for, and which one(s) would be the most beneficial.
**Unpaid amounts after June 30 will be assigned to the property tax roll
Solid Waste Collection
Set out your Orion Township rolling cart by 7:00 a.m., and remove it from the street by 8:00 p.m. on your collection day.
To help keep your new cart in a clean and sanitary condition, first place garbage in garbage bags and then place the bags in the garbage cart. All garbage must be placed in an Orion Township cart. To avoid spillage and possible injury, please do not overload carts. The weight limit on 95-gallon garbage carts should not exceed 175 pounds.

Yard Waste Collection
April 1 through December 15 on your regular collection day. Yard waste will be picked up in a separate truck starting April 1 and ending December 15. Please use containers clearly marked YARD WASTE (stickers will be available at Township Hall and the Orion Center). You may also use biodegradable paper yard waste bags. There is no limit to the amount of yard waste you may set out each week.
For the full list of accepted yard waste, visit www.oriontownship.org/singlehauler.
Bulky Item Collection
Weekly on your regular collection day. Bulk waste (such as appliances and furniture) pick-up will be available each week on your scheduled collection day. For reasonable amounts of bulk waste, residents do not need to schedule pick-ups in advance. Please set your bulk item out by 7:00 a.m., and keep it separate from other products for collection.
For refrigerators and freezers, please remove the doors and racks prior to setting out. It is GFL's responsibility to make sure Freon is extracted according to current environmental standards.
For a full list of accepted bulk waste, visit www.oriontownship.org/singlehauler.
Household Hazardous
Waste: www.nohaz.com (248) 858-5656
Household hazardous waste is NOT accepted in the curbside collection program. Residents will still have access to Oakland County's free no-haz collection days to properly and safely dispose of hazardous waste. No Haz collection days for 2020 will be made available in February 2020. For more information and to view the 2020 collection days (when available), visit www.nohaz.com.
Note: Once a resident takes possession of their new recycling and garbage carts, it is their responsibility to keep it in a clean, safe, and serviceable condition. Residents that misplace or remove carts from their property or damage carts, other than through the negligence of GFL, will be required to pay to have a replacement cart delivered.
